Default Unusual wheel lock triple barrel pistol

I wouldn't be surprised if our expert forumites know this thing inside out.
This pistol resembles the exemplar that belonged to Emperor Carlos V; is of the same type and dates back to the first half XVI century. Carlos V was of great support to gunmakers dreams.
This specimen shown here is of the wheel lock system and was used for shooting darts with the propulsion developed by gunpowder gases. Its three rotating barrels were alternated by a cog mechanism.
This picture was scanned from a 1978 thematic agenda.
